Default Athlon 64s and Avid, Adobe Aftereffects & premiere.

I am pretty sure about this, but I thought I'd get a reply from some experts first, just to justify my stance.

I intend to build a system for a company which makes falconry videos.

Current spec:

AMD Athlon 64bit 3400+ 754pin/1Mb L2cache Retail Boxed with 3 Year Warranty CPU

We already have monitors for it.

Anyway, our other technician seems to think that Athlon 64s haven't been tested with Avid, Adobe Premiere and Adobe AfterEffects <not sure about the spellings, heh, I don't work with the programs>.

I am pretty damn sure they have and have proven to be just as good as Intel's offerings, although at a lower price.

Am I right?

He believes that a Pentium 4 is a better bet and although I wouldn't go against him if money wasn't an issue, it is. The idea is not to blow over £600 on an extreme edition P4 that will perform only marginally better.

We want something very fast, but paying loads extra for only small performance increases seems totally pointless.

Opinions?
